Device farms are fleets of real or emulated devices used to scale abuse. They target high-ROI flows: signup, OTP, promos, referrals, and scraping. Farm operators rotate identity attributes but reuse devices, emulation stacks, and automation patterns.
Deep ID detects farms by combining device identity with Smart Signals (emulator/VM detection, tampering, automation indicators) and cluster behavior patterns. This makes it possible to block coordinated abuse early and reduce downstream costs.
